In October 2025, Chief Minister Bhajanlal Sharma transferred ₹717.96 crore under the 4th instalment of the Mukhyamantri Kisan Samman Nidhi Yojana, benefitting 71.79 lakh Rajasthan farmers through DBT at ₹1,000 per farmer, as recorded in Rajasthan Economic Review 2026-27. This state scheme supplements the central PM-KISAN programme. PM-KISAN is a Central Sector Scheme launched on 24 February 2019; it transfers ₹6,000 per year in three instalments to eligible landholding farmer families across India, subject to exclusions. The scheme was initially limited to small and marginal farmers with holdings up to 2 hectares, but since 1 June 2019 its scope has covered all landholding farmer families subject to exclusions.
